WARNING
Never place your arm over the
•
airbag as a deploying airbag can re-
sult in serious arm fractures or other
injuries.
Do not allow the passengers to lean
•
their heads or bodies onto doors or
place objects between the doors
and passengers when they are
seated on seats equipped with side
and/or curtain Airbags.
Do not place or stick any item/s in
•
the vehicle, except at designated lo-
cations (such as utility bins, cup/bot-
tle holders, boot space etc). Loose
items may act as a projectile during
a collision and cause severe to fatal
injuries.
Please be aware that any unse-
•
cured item in your vehicle, such as
your pet, unsecured CRS or a lap-
top, can become a potential hazard
in the event of a collision or sudden
stop, causing injuries to occupants
in the vehicle.
Coat hooks (if provided), must be
•
used only for that purpose. Never
hang other items on to those hooks.
This could affect deployment of the
Airbags, and may lead to severe to
fatal injuries.
ALWAYS contact your TATA MO-
•
TORS authorized service center if
the vehicle is damaged, even if
airbag has not inflated.
ALWAYS contact your TATA MO-
•
TORS authorized service center if
any part of an airbag module cover
shows sign of cracking or damage.
WARNING
If your SRS malfunctions, the Airbag
may not inflate properly during a colli-
sion thereby increasing risk of serious
injury or death. If any of the following
conditions occur, your SRS is malfunc-
tioning:
The SRS warning lamp does not
•
turn ‘ON’ when the ignition switch is
placed in the ‘ON’ position for few
seconds.
The SRS warning lamp stays ‘ON’
•
after illuminating.
The SRS warning lamp comes
•
‘ON’/stays ‘ON’ while the vehicle is
in motion.
The SRS warning lamp blinks when
•
the engine is running.
We recommend the customer to imme-
diately visit TATA MOTORS authorized
service center and get the SRS system
inspected if any of the above conditions
occur.
